Overview Lisace 5mg Tablet
CardioAce 5mg tablets are a common treatment for hypertension and congestive heart failure, often prescribed post-myocardial infarction. This medication also reduces the risk of future cardiac events, including stroke. CardioAce 5mg may be administered independently or alongside other medications. It can be taken with or without food, but consistent daily timing is recommended. Continuous use is crucial, even with symptom improvement or controlled blood pressure, as discontinuation may worsen the condition. This medication is generally safe for prolonged use. Lifestyle modifications such as regular physical activity, weight management, smoking cessation, moderate alcohol consumption, and a low-sodium diet (as directed by your physician) can further enhance blood pressure control. Common, typically transient, side effects include hypotension, headache, diarrhea, nausea, cough, hyperkalemia, lassitude, weakness, and vertigo.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ical attention.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or of any hepatic or renal impairments. Pregnant or lactating individuals should seek medical counsel before use. Regular monitoring of renal function, blood pressure, and serum potassium levels may be conducted during treatment.

How to use Lisace 5mg Tablet:
Administer this medication precisely as your physician directs, adhering to both the prescribed dosage and treatment period.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Lisace 5mg Tablets can be consumed with or without food, though consistent timing is recommended.
How Lisace 5mg Tablet works:
Each 5mg Lisace tablet, an ACE inhibitor, lessens cardiac strain and promotes vasodilation, thereby improving blood flow and cardiac output.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Lisace 5mg Tablet and alcohol is inadvis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Lisace 5mg Tablets during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us. Therefore, it's contraindicated. Nevertheless, a physician might exceptionally prescribe it in critical, life-threatening cases where pot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Lisace 5mg T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ates a potential for the medication to trans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king a 5mg Lisace t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.
KidneyCAUTION
For individuals with kidney impairment, administering Lisace 5mg Tablets requires careful consideration. Dosage modification of Lisace 5mg Tablets may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Routine blood pressure monitoring is suggested to optimize dosage.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Lisace 5mg tablets;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ised. Report any signs or symptoms suggestive of jaundice to your doctor during treatment.
What if you forget to take Lisace 5mg Tablet :
Should you forget to take your Lisace 5mg Tablet, administer it immediately upon recollection. Nevertheless, if the next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ose. Avoid doubling the dose to compensate for a missed one.
